New Delhi, Jan 20 (PTI) Facing flak on social media, Nestle India on Thursday said it has "already withdrawn" from the market packs of its popular chocolate brand Kitkat which depicted images of Lord Jagannath, Balabhadra and Mata Subhadra on wrappers, and also expressed regret over the incident.

Nestle India, the Indian subsidiary of the Swiss multinational FMCG giant Nestle, had to face on social media the wrath of consumers, who accused the company of hurting religious sentiments by using the sacred images on Kitkat wrappers.

The company expressed regret and said that as a pre-emptive action, it withdrew those packs from the market last year.

"We do understand the sensitivity of the matter and regret if we have inadvertently hurt anyone"s sentiment.

We had already withdrawn these packs from the market last year.

We thank you for your understanding and support," said a Nestle spokesperson.
